# NVDA Addon Voicemeeter # NVDA Addon Voicemeeter
Control Voicemeeter GUI with customisable hotkeys. Control Voicemeeter GUI with customisable hotkeys.
## Keybinds
### Controllers
- `NVDA+alt+s`: Enable strip mode
- `NVDA+alt+b`: Enable bus mode.
- `NVDA+alt+1`: Enable controller for channel 1 (strip|bus)
- `NVDA+alt+2`: Enable controller for channel 2 (strip|bus)
- `NVDA+alt+3`: Enable controller for channel 3 (strip|bus)
- `NVDA+alt+4`: Enable controller for channel 4 (strip|bus)
- `NVDA+alt+5`: Enable controller for channel 5 (strip|bus)
- `NVDA+alt+6`: Enable controller for channel 6 (strip|bus)
- `NVDA+alt+7`: Enable controller for channel 7 (strip|bus)
- `NVDA+alt+8`: Enable controller for channel 8 (strip|bus)
### Slider Modes
- `NVDA+alt+g`: Enable gain slider mode.
- `NVDA+alt+c`: Enable comp slider mode.
- `NVDA+alt+t`: Enable gate sldier mode.
- `NVDA+alt+d`: Enable denoiser slider mode.
- `NVDA+alt+a`: Enable audibility slider mode.
### Sliders
- `NVDA+shift+upArrow`: Move slider up by 1 step
- `NVDA+shift+downArrow`: Move slider down by 1 step
- `NVDA+shift+alt+upArrow`: Move slider up by 0.1 step
- `NVDA+shift+alt+downArrow`: Move slider down by 0.1 step
- `NVDA+shift+control+upArrow`: Move slider up by 3 steps
- `NVDA+shift+control+downArrow`: Move slider down by 3 steps
### Channel Parameters
- `NVDA+shift+o`: Mono
- `NVDA+shift+s`: Solo
- `NVDA+shift+m`: Mute
- `NVDA+shift+c`: MC
- `NVDA+shift+k`: Karaoke
### Announcements
- `NVDA+shift+q`: Announce current controller.
- `NVDA+shift+a`: Announce Voicemeeter kind.

import ctypes as ct
import platform
import winreg
from pathlib import Path
from .error import VMError
BITS = 64 if ct.sizeof(ct.c_voidp) == 8 else 32
if platform.system() != "Windows":
raise VMError("Only Windows OS supported")
VM_KEY = "VB:Voicemeeter {17359A74-1236-5467}"
REG_KEY = "\\".join(
filter(
None,
(
"SOFTWARE",
"WOW6432Node" if BITS == 64 else "",
"Microsoft",
"Windows",
"CurrentVersion",
"Uninstall",
),
)
)
def get_vmpath():
with winreg.OpenKey(winreg.H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E, r"{}".format("\\".join((REG_KEY, VM_KEY)))) as vm_key:
return winreg.QueryValueEx(vm_key, r"UninstallString")[0]
try:
vm_parent = Path(get_vmpath()).parent
except FileNotFoundError as e:
raise VMError("Unable to fetch DLL path from the registry") from e
DLL_NAME = f'VoicemeeterRemote{"64" if BITS == 64 else ""}.dll'
dll_path = vm_parent.joinpath(DLL_NAME)
if not dll_path.is_file():
raise VMError(f"Could not find {dll_path}")
if BITS == 64:
libc = ct.CDLL(str(dll_path))
else:
libc = ct.WinDLL(str(dll_path))
